Adelaide 36ers are delighted to announce Nippy’s has extended their club partnership for the next two NBL seasons.
A proud South Australian company, Nippy’s has been delivering ‘tree to table’ products for over five decades.
“We are confident of where the club is heading, both on and off the court, and are excited to continue this journey,” Nippy’s general manager Frank Morena said.
Adelaide 36ers Chief Commercial Officer John Tsianos shared Frank’s enthusiasm.
“It’s fantastic to associate ourselves with a company of this magnitude,” Tsianos said.
The partnership will feature prominent on-court branding, product supply throughout the venue and digital engagement.
